Mesothelioma Lawyers

Lawyers for lung cancer and mesothelioma can help people who have been affected by asbestos exposure. They can file lawsuits for compensation or trust fund claims.

Top law firms have years of experience in representing clients suffering from mesothelioma and other asbestos-related illnesses. They have helped clients obtain millions of dollars in settlements and verdicts.

Expertise

An attorney for mesothelioma should have experience with asbestos cases. This includes asbestos trust fund claims as well as VA benefits. They should also have a nationwide reach as many veterans were exposed to asbestos in multiple states. They should also be familiar with each state's statutes of limitations, which is the time frame to file an action.

The top mesothelioma lawyers have a track record of success in securing compensation for victims. Compensation can be used to cover medical expenses and other expenses like funerals or in-home care. Additionally, compensation can provide families with the help they need to cope with loss of income as well as grieving.

Experienced attorneys and teams of paralegals, researchers, and nurses can help victims navigate the legal process. This will allow the family members of patients to focus on what matters most receiving treatment and spending time with their family.

Mesothelioma attorneys should be available to those who wish to discuss their case or ask questions. A knowledgeable attorney can answer these questions in such that they make the client feel at ease. They are also able to explain complicated legal terms in a way that is easy to comprehend.

A mesothelioma attorney can review your claim and determine if you are eligible for compensation in an informal consultation. They will be able to inform you whether it's better to pursue a lawsuit or an asbestos trust fund claim.

A mesothelioma lawyer should have expertise in asbestos litigation and have a track of success. They should be aware of the various asbestos products that may have been used on your jobsite and be in a position to identify the businesses responsible for your exposure.

Attorneys must be dedicated to holding asbestos companies accountable for the damage they have caused. They must be prepared to take on tough cases and fight for best possible results. A good mesothelioma lawyer will be able show you their track record of success, and also provide references from past clients. They should also be familiar with the laws and courts in your state.

The most effective mesothelioma lawyers will also be aware of asbestos trust funds. They are funds created by asbestos companies who are responsible to pay the families of victims while protecting them from future lawsuits. A mesothelioma lawyer has a list of all asbestos-producing businesses in your state. They can help you through the trust claim process for funds.

Many mesothelioma patients will be eligible for financial compensation from the Department of Veterans Affairs, or workers' compensation. This compensation can cover funeral costs, medical bills and lost income. In wrongful death cases the family members who survived could be entitled to compensation for pain and suffering, loss of companionship and other expenses.
